Digital Signage Billboards: Informative Guide to Modern Outdoor Advertising

Digital signage billboards are electronic display systems used to show advertisements, public messages, announcements, and visual information in outdoor or indoor locations. Unlike traditional printed billboards, these displays use LED or LCD technology to present dynamic content such as videos, animations, weather updates, traffic alerts, and brand messaging.

The rise of digital transformation and smart city infrastructure has increased the use of digital signage across transportation hubs, shopping centers, stadiums, highways, educational institutions, and public spaces. Businesses and organizations use these systems to update content remotely and communicate information more efficiently.

Digital signage exists because traditional advertising methods often lacked flexibility and real-time communication abilities. Modern digital displays solve this limitation by allowing instant updates, interactive experiences, and better audience engagement.

Key Benefits of Digital Signage

Improved Content Flexibility

Digital billboards allow instant content changes without replacing physical materials. This helps organizations update information quickly during promotions, emergencies, or events.

Enhanced Audience Engagement

Motion graphics, videos, and animations attract more attention than static signage. Interactive displays also improve customer engagement in malls and public spaces.

Real-Time Information Sharing

Digital displays can show live weather, traffic conditions, event schedules, or emergency alerts in real time.

Environmental Advantages

Reducing paper printing and physical banner replacements can lower material waste over time.

Regulations and Government Policies

Digital signage billboards are affected by local and national regulations related to public safety, brightness levels, advertising standards, and environmental considerations.

Advertising and Display Rules

Many countries regulate billboard placement near highways, intersections, and residential zones to prevent driver distraction and visual pollution.

Local authorities may impose restrictions on:

  • Screen brightness levels
  • Animation speed
  • Display operating hours
  • Billboard dimensions
  • Noise emissions from interactive systems

Data Privacy and Smart Displays

Interactive signage systems that use cameras, sensors, or audience analytics may need to comply with data protection laws such as:

  • General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e
  • Consumer privacy regulations in several countries
  • Smart city surveillance guidelines

Environmental Compliance

Governments increasingly encourage energy-efficient technologies and sustainable infrastructure. LED billboards may need to follow environmental efficiency standards.

Common Challenges in Digital Signage

Although digital signage provides many advantages, organizations may face several operational challenges.

Technical Maintenance

Displays require regular software updates, hardware monitoring, and system maintenance to avoid outages.

Weather and Environmental Exposure

Outdoor screens must withstand heat, rain, humidity, and dust conditions.

Content Management Complexity

Large networks of displays may require centralized scheduling and approval systems.

Cybersecurity Concerns

Internet-connected signage systems can face cybersecurity risks if software protections are outdated.

Energy Consumption

Large LED displays can consume significant electricity if not optimized properly.
